Why Repiping Is Common in Tampa Homes
Tampa’s climate and soil conditions accelerate pipe wear.
Common issues include:
- Cast iron corrosion (sewer systems)
- Copper pinhole leaks
- Galvanized pipe rust buildup
- Slab leaks from aging piping
- Scale accumulation restricting water flow
- High water pressure stressing joints
- Ground shifting affecting pipe alignment
Many older Tampa neighborhoods like Seminole Heights, South Tampa, Carrollwood, and older parts of Lutz and Land O’ Lakes are now reaching the lifecycle limit of their original plumbing systems.

Why Cast Iron Plumbing Fails in Tampa
Cast iron sewer systems installed decades ago corrode from the inside due to:
- Waste acids
- Florida moisture
- Ground chemistry
- Constant humidity
- Pipe scaling buildup
Over time, pipe walls thin and crack. Eventually:
- Leaks develop under slab
- Sewer gas enters structure
- Backups increase
- Structural damage risk rises
Many Tampa homeowners discover cast iron failure during home inspections or after repeated backups.
Copper & Galvanized Pipe Problems
Copper water lines can develop:
- Pinhole leaks
- Joint failures
- Corrosion from water chemistry
Galvanized pipes often:
- Rust internally
- Reduce water pressure
- Cause water discoloration
Modern repiping materials offer superior durability.

Insurance & Real Estate Considerations
Insurance carriers increasingly scrutinize older plumbing systems.
Repiping can:
- Improve insurability
- Prevent denied claims
- Increase home marketability
- Pass inspection with confidence
If you are selling or refinancing, updated plumbing is a strong asset.
